Learn about Brooklyn's beer-brewing past and present on a guided walking tour of a local brewery and the history-rich neighborhood in which It's located. Brooklyn was a beer-brewing capital for much of the 1900s, but all of the 40+ breweries that existed in the borough pre-1970 have disappeared. Find out why, and what is causing them to return, as your local guide leads you on a brewery tour and a walk through the neighborhood of Williamsburg.
